| Aspect | Awp Traffic Control | Flagger |
|---|
| Certifications | Typically requires traffic control certification | Requires flagger certification |
| Work Environment | Works at construction sites, roadworks, and events | Works directly on roads, directing traffic |
| Employer & Industry | Construction companies, road maintenance firms | Construction, utility, and road repair industries |
| Job Scope | May include setup, traffic management, and safety supervision | Primarily directing traffic and ensuring safety |
Both Awp Traffic Control and Flaggers play vital roles in traffic safety at construction sites. While they share similar certifications and work environments, Awp Traffic Control often involves broader responsibilities like site setup and management, whereas Flaggers focus mainly on directing traffic directly.
